DEV Community

Cover image for A guide to becom a Web3 Developer
Nadcab Labs
Nadcab Labs

Posted on

1

A guide to becom a Web3 Developer

Web3 development is changing the internet, offering a decentralized and more secure way to build applications. If you are interested in blockchain technology and want to create innovative solutions, becoming a Web3 developer could be a great career choice.

Learn the Basics of Web3 Development
Web3 development is different from traditional web development. Instead of using centralized servers, applications run on decentralized networks like Ethereum, Solana, and Polkadot. Smart contracts, blockchain, and cryptographic security play a crucial role in this new ecosystem.
To start, you need to understand the basics of blockchain and how decentralized applications (dApps) work. Learn about smart contracts, which are self-executing programs stored on the blockchain. Solidity is the most popular programming language for writing smart contracts on Ethereum, while Rust is commonly used for Solana.

Master Web3 Development Tools
A** Web3 developer** needs to be familiar with various tools and frameworks. Some of the essential tools include:
Ethereum & Solidity: For building dApps and smart contracts.
Web3.js & Ethers.js: JavaScript libraries to interact with the blockchain.
Hardhat & Truffle: Development and testing frameworks for smart contracts.
IPFS & Filecoin: For decentralized storage solutions.
Metamask: A popular crypto wallet used to connect dApps.

Develop Web3 Applications
Once you understand the tools, start building simple projects. Create a basic smart contract, deploy it on a test network, and connect it with a frontend. You can use frameworks like React along with Web3 libraries to interact with the blockchain.
If you want to build full-fledged Web3 solutions, you need to understand how decentralized finance (DeFi), non-fungible tokens (NFTs), and decentralized autonomous organizations (DAOs) work. Many Web3 development companies are focusing on these areas to bring real-world applications to blockchain technology.

Stay Updated and Join the Community
The Web3 space is evolving rapidly, so it’s essential to keep learning. Follow industry leaders, participate in blockchain forums, and contribute to open-source projects. Many Web3 development agencies offer internships and hackathons where you can gain practical experience.
Whether you want to work for a Web3 development company or start your own decentralized project, mastering Web3 development services will open up exciting opportunities. As more businesses seek Web3.0 solutions, skilled developers will be in high demand. Start learning today, build projects, and become part of the future of the internet.

Visit us here for more:- https://www.nadcab.com/web3-development-services

AWS GenAI LIVE image

How is generative AI increasing efficiency?

Join AWS GenAI LIVE! to find out how gen AI is reshaping productivity, streamlining processes, and driving innovation.

Learn more

Top comments (0)

A Workflow Copilot. Tailored to You.

Pieces.app image

Our desktop app, with its intelligent copilot, streamlines coding by generating snippets, extracting code from screenshots, and accelerating problem-solving.

Read the docs

πŸ‘‹ Kindness is contagious

Please leave a ❀️ or a friendly comment on this post if you found it helpful!

Okay